Kvemo Kitriuli
Kvemo Kitriuli is a locality in Mtskheta-Mtianeti, Georgia. Kvemo Kitriuli is situated nearby to the locality Zemo Kitriuli, as well as near Ugheltekhi.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Tsinagari
Village
Tsinagari, also known by its Ossetian name Amzarin is a village in the partially recognized Republic of South Ossetia close to the border with Georgia in the Akhalgori Municipality, which South Ossetia refers to as the Leningor district. Tsinagari is situated 6 km south of Kvemo Kitriuli.
Tskhiloni
Village
Tskhiloni is an Ossetian village in Akhalgori Municipality, Mtskheta-Mtianeti Georgia. Village has two parts — Zemo Tskhiloni and Kvemo Tskhiloni. Tskhiloni is situated 8 km southeast of Kvemo Kitriuli.
